The Exploring Historic Towns route near Wechselburg takes cyclists on a 122 km journey through fascinating historic towns and charming landscapes. With an elevation gain of 815 meters, this route offers a mix of rolling hills and several challenging climbs. Starting from Wechselburg, riders will pass through Langenleuba-Niederhain, Altenburg, Meuselwitz, Rötha, Viertelsberg, Bad Lausick, Fischheim, and Burgstall before returning to Wechselburg. This road cycling route provides a perfect balance between cultural highlights, natural beauty, and historical landmarks. The picturesque architecture, combined with the serene countryside, makes this route a delight for both nature and history enthusiasts.
